Market Sizing, Growth Estimates, and CAGR Projections

Based on the latest available data, the South Korean surgical equipment market was valued at approximately $2.5 billion in 2023. This valuation considers the cumulative revenue generated from surgical instruments, electrosurgical devices, endoscopes, imaging systems, and robotic surgical platforms.

Assuming a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of around 6.5% to 7.0% over the next five years (2024–2028), driven by technological advancements, increasing adoption of minimally invasive procedures, and expanding healthcare infrastructure, the market is projected to reach approximately $3.7 billion to $3.9 billion by 2028. A conservative CAGR estimate of 6.8% aligns with macroeconomic stability, healthcare expenditure growth, and regulatory support.

Growth Dynamics: Drivers and Challenges

Macroeconomic and Demographic Factors

  • Population Aging: South Korea’s rapidly aging population (over 15% aged 65+) fuels demand for complex surgical interventions, particularly in orthopedics, cardiovascular, and oncology sectors.
  • Healthcare Spending: National healthcare expenditure has increased at an average of 4.2% annually, with government initiatives prioritizing advanced surgical care.
  • Urbanization & Infrastructure: Urban centers like Seoul and Busan host state-of-the-art hospitals equipped with cutting-edge surgical tools, fostering high utilization rates.

Industry-Specific Drivers

  • Technological Innovation: The integration of robotic surgery, AI-powered imaging, and minimally invasive techniques is transforming surgical practices, creating demand for sophisticated equipment.
  • Regulatory Environment: Supportive policies, including accelerated approval pathways for innovative devices and government-funded hospital modernization programs, bolster market growth.
  • Medical Tourism & Export Potential: South Korea’s reputation as a medical tourism hub incentivizes hospitals to adopt advanced equipment to attract international patients.

Emerging Opportunities & Disruptive Technologies

  • Robotic Surgery: The adoption of systems like da Vinci Surgical Robots is expanding, especially in urology, gynecology, and cardiothoracic surgeries.
  • Digital & AI Integration: Enhanced diagnostics, real-time data analytics, and interoperability standards are enabling smarter surgical environments.
  • Disposable & Modular Devices: Growing preference for single-use instruments reduces sterilization costs and infection risks, opening niches in consumables.

Operational Ecosystem & Market Framework

Key Product Categories

  • Surgical Instruments: Scalpels, forceps, scissors, and sutures form the foundational segment.
  • Electrosurgical & Energy Devices: Devices utilizing RF, ultrasonic, and laser energy for tissue cutting/coagulation.
  • Endoscopic Equipment: Rigid and flexible endoscopes, visualization systems, and accessories.
  • Imaging & Navigation Systems: Intraoperative imaging, 3D visualization, and augmented reality platforms.
  • Robotic Surgical Systems: Advanced robotic platforms for minimally invasive surgeries.

Digital Transformation & Interoperability

The market is witnessing a paradigm shift toward digital integration, with hospitals adopting interoperable systems compliant with standards such as HL7 and DICOM. AI-powered diagnostics and robotic systems are increasingly connected to hospital information systems (HIS), enabling seamless workflows. Cross-industry collaborations between tech firms and medical device manufacturers are fostering innovation in surgical navigation, augmented reality, and remote surgery capabilities.

Cost Structures, Pricing, and Investment Patterns

Capital expenditure for high-end robotic systems can exceed $2 million per unit, with operating margins typically ranging between 15–25% for manufacturers. Consumables and disposables constitute a significant recurring revenue component, often accounting for 40–50% of total sales. Pricing strategies are increasingly influenced by value-based care models, emphasizing outcomes and efficiency gains. Investment trends show a rising focus on R&D, with regional players investing approximately 8–12% of revenues into innovation.

Adoption Trends & End-User Insights

Hospitals are prioritizing minimally invasive and robotic surgeries to reduce patient recovery times and improve surgical precision. For example, the adoption of robotic prostatectomy procedures has increased by over 20% annually. Private clinics and outpatient surgical centers are rapidly integrating advanced endoscopic and laser devices, driven by patient demand and competitive differentiation. The COVID-19 pandemic accelerated tele-mentoring and remote operation capabilities, influencing future adoption patterns.
